Nasarawa Government Imposes Curfew In Karu To Curb Insecurity

The government of Nasarawa State has imposed a night curfew to curb insecurity in Karu Local Government Area, with effect from Thursday,

The chairman of Karu Local Government Council, James Thomas gave this order on Monday.

Thomas said the decision was taken after an expanded peace and security meeting with all the security agencies in the area.

Movement is prohibited in any part of the area from 10 p.m. to 6 a.m “until further notice." 

“It has become imperative for us to take a holistic approach to curb or checkmate the security threat in our area, even though we are enjoying relative peace in Karu LGA.

“But, we must work tirelessly and take all security measures to ensure we live in peace, considering our proximity to Abuja and criminals are using that as an option to take advantage.

”As such, we will take this as precautionary measures, from Thursday, till further notice,” Thomas was quoted as saying.

Thomas further revealed that the curfew, once in effect, would restrict all movements of vehicles, closure of all cinemas, bars and joints and all other activities in the local government.
